  • TED Ed (Animation) - Iceland's secret power, 29072021

    Explore how geothermal energy— the heat in the Earth’s crust— is being used to create renewable electricity and power. While the weather in Iceland is often cold, wet, and windy, a nearly endless supply of heat bubbles away below the surface. In fact, almost every building in the country is heated by geothermal energy in a process with virtually no carbon emissions. So how exactly does this renewable energy work? Two primary models for harnessing the planet's natural heat are explored
